.elementor-616 .elementor-element.elementor-element-9595acc{--display:flex;--min-height:540px;--flex-direction:column;--container-widget-width:100%;--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;--justify-content:space-between;--overlay-opacity:0.1;--overlay-mix-blend-mode:multiply;--border-radius:3px 3px 3px 3px;--padding-top:15px;--padding-bottom:15px;--padding-left:15px;--padding-right:15px;}.elementor-616 .elementor-element.elementor-element-9595acc::before, .elementor-616 .elementor-element.elementor-element-9595acc > .elementor-background-video-container::before, .elementor-616 .elementor-element.elementor-element-9595acc > .e-con-inner > .elementor-background-video-container::before, .elementor-616 .elementor-element.elementor-element-9595acc > .elementor-background-slideshow::before, .elementor-616 .elementor-element.elementor-element-9595acc > .e-con-inner > .elementor-background-slideshow::before, .elementor-616 .elementor-element.elementor-element-9595acc > .elementor-motion-effects-container > .elementor-motion-effects-layer::before{background-color:var( --e-global-color-text );--background-overlay:'';}.elementor-616 .elementor-element.elementor-element-9595acc:hover::before, .elementor-616 .elementor-element.elementor-element-9595acc:hover > .elementor-background-video-container::before, .elementor-616 .elementor-element.elementor-element-9595acc:hover > .e-con-inner > .elementor-background-video-container::before, .elementor-616 .elementor-element.elementor-element-9595acc > .elementor-background-slideshow:hover::before, .elementor-616 .elementor-element.elementor-element-9595acc > .e-con-inner > .elementor-background-slideshow:hover::before{background-color:var( --e-global-color-secondary );--background-overlay:'';}.elementor-616 .elementor-element.elementor-element-9595acc:not(.elementor-motion-effects-element-type-background), .elementor-616 .elementor-element.elementor-element-9595acc >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-position:center center;background-repeat:no-repeat;background-size:cover;}.elementor-616 .elementor-element.elementor-element-9595acc:hover{--overlay-opacity:0.4;}.elementor-616 .elementor-element.elementor-element-9595acc, .elementor-616 .elementor-element.elementor-element-9595acc::before{--overlay-transition:1.35s;}.elementor-616 .elementor-element.elementor-element-3bfb9ae{--display:flex;--gap:0px 0px;--row-gap:0px;--column-gap:0px;--padding-top:0px;--padding-bottom:0px;--padding-left:0px;--padding-right:0px;}.elementor-widget-heading .elementor-heading-title{font-family:var( --e-global-typography-primary-font-family ), Sans-serif;font-size:var( --e-global-typography-primary-font-size );font-weight:var( --e-global-typography-primary-font-weight );color:var( --e-global-color-primary );}.elementor-616 .elementor-element.elementor-element-a918600 .elementor-heading-title{font-family:"Swiza", Sans-serif;font-size:15px;font-weight:400;text-transform:uppercase;line-height:1.13em;letter-spacing:-0.03em;color:var( --e-global-color-283da17 );}.elementor-616 .elementor-element.elementor-element-72f525c .elementor-heading-title{font-family:"Swiza", Sans-serif;font-size:15px;font-weight:400;line-height:1.13em;letter-spacing:-0.03em;color:var( --e-global-color-283da17 );}.elementor-616 .elementor-element.elementor-element-bec852c{--display:flex;--padding-top:0px;--padding-bottom:0px;--padding-left:0px;--padding-right:0px;}.elementor-widget-text-editor{font-family:var( --e-global-typography-text-font-family ), Sans-serif;font-weight:var( --e-global-typography-text-font-weight );color:var( --e-global-color-text );}.elementor-widget-text-editor.elementor-drop-cap-view-stacked .elementor-drop-cap{background-color:var( --e-global-color-primary );}.elementor-widget-text-editor.elementor-drop-cap-view-framed .elementor-drop-cap, .elementor-widget-text-editor.elementor-drop-cap-view-default .elementor-drop-cap{color:var( --e-global-color-primary );border-color:var( --e-global-color-primary );}.elementor-616 .elementor-element.elementor-element-5c2bf92{width:var( --container-widget-width, 80% );max-width:80%;--container-widget-width:80%;--container-widget-flex-grow:0;font-family:var( --e-global-typography-4847e69-font-family ), Sans-serif;font-size:var( --e-global-typography-4847e69-font-size );font-weight:var( --e-global-typography-4847e69-font-weight );line-height:var( --e-global-typography-4847e69-line-height );letter-spacing:var( --e-global-typography-4847e69-letter-spacing );color:var( --e-global-color-283da17 );}.elementor-616 .elementor-element.elementor-element-5c2bf92 p{margin-block-end:0px;}.jet-listing-item.single-jet-engine.elementor-page-616 > .elementor{width:343px;margin-left:auto;margin-right:auto;}@media(max-width:1280px){.elementor-616 .elementor-element.elementor-element-9595acc{--min-height:450px;}.elementor-widget-heading .elementor-heading-title{font-size:var( --e-global-typography-primary-font-size );}.elementor-616 .elementor-element.elementor-element-5c2bf92{font-size:var( --e-global-typography-4847e69-font-size );line-height:var( --e-global-typography-4847e69-line-height );letter-spacing:var( --e-global-typography-4847e69-letter-spacing );}}@media(max-width:1024px){.elementor-616 .elementor-element.elementor-element-9595acc{--min-height:400px;}.elementor-widget-heading .elementor-heading-title{font-size:var( --e-global-typography-primary-font-size );}.elementor-616 .elementor-element.elementor-element-a918600 .elementor-heading-title{font-size:14px;}.elementor-616 .elementor-element.elementor-element-72f525c .elementor-heading-title{font-size:14px;}.elementor-616 .elementor-element.elementor-element-5c2bf92{font-size:var( --e-global-typography-4847e69-font-size );line-height:var( --e-global-typography-4847e69-line-height );letter-spacing:var( --e-global-typography-4847e69-letter-spacing );}}@media(max-width:767px){.elementor-616 .elementor-element.elementor-element-9595acc{--min-height:400px;--padding-top:10px;--padding-bottom:10px;--padding-left:10px;--padding-right:10px;}.elementor-widget-heading .elementor-heading-title{font-size:var( --e-global-typography-primary-font-size );}.elementor-616 .elementor-element.elementor-element-a918600 .elementor-heading-title{font-size:14px;}.elementor-616 .elementor-element.elementor-element-72f525c .elementor-heading-title{font-size:14px;}.elementor-616 .elementor-element.elementor-element-bec852c{--width:100%;}.elementor-616 .elementor-element.elementor-element-5c2bf92{--container-widget-width:100%;--container-widget-flex-grow:0;width:var( --container-widget-width, 100% );max-width:100%;font-size:var( --e-global-typography-4847e69-font-size );line-height:var( --e-global-typography-4847e69-line-height );letter-spacing:var( --e-global-typography-4847e69-letter-spacing );}}/* Start custom CSS for container, class: .elementor-element-9595acc *//* --- Efecto combinado para Items de Equipo/Proyecto (Grayscale + Tinte) --- */

/* 1. Preparamos el contenedor principal del item */
.elementor-element-9595acc {
    position: relative;
    overflow: hidden; /* Buena práctica para contener los efectos */
    
    /* Crea un contexto de apilamiento para que el z-index negativo funcione bien */
    isolation: isolate; 
}

/* 2. Creamos la capa de efectos para el estado NORMAL */
.elementor-element-9595acc::after {
    content: '';
    position: absolute;
    top: 0;
    left: 0;
    width: 100%;
    height: 100%;

    /* --- EFECTO 1: Capa de color para teñir --- */
/* --- Tus efectos actuales --- */
  background: linear-gradient(
    to top,
    rgba(0, 185, 228, 0.6) 0%,
    rgba(0, 185, 228, 0) 65%
  );
  -webkit-backdrop-filter: grayscale(100%);
  backdrop-filter: grayscale(100%);
  mix-blend-mode: multiply !important;
  filter: none !important;

    /* Hacemos la capa visible por defecto */
    opacity: 1;

    /* --- TRANSICIÓN: Suaviza la desaparición de los efectos --- */
    transition: opacity 0.4s ease-in-out, backdrop-filter 0.4s ease-in-out;
    
    /* Colocamos la capa detrás del texto pero encima del fondo del contenedor */
    z-index: -1; 
}

/* 3. Al hacer HOVER, ocultamos la capa de efectos para revelar la imagen original */
.elementor-element-9595acc:hover::after {
    opacity: 0; /* Hace desaparecer la capa de color */
    backdrop-filter: grayscale(0%); /* Revierte la imagen a todo color */
}/* End custom CSS */